Output 8ac17ef81fe63a571640359d0feab4a1728d2a7487393e8f17219774f0a57b0b:0

value
22502207
script pubkey
OP_0 OP_PUSHBYTES_20 8d6a5a302e8535cae510c11f8b354b88240f8b3e
address
bc1q34495vpws56u4egscy0ckd2t3qjqlze7xyhezz
transaction
8ac17ef81fe63a571640359d0feab4a1728d2a7487393e8f17219774f0a57b0b